Diagnostic artificial intelligence (AI) platform VideaHealth has partnered up with dental organization 42 North Dental. Through this partnership, 42 Dental will supply some of its dental practices with VideaHealth AI for accurate diagnoses, according to a press release from the companies.

VideaHealth AI is designed to give clinicians confidence in decision making processes, as it analyzes patient X-rays to make diagnosis easier and more accurate. These algorithms, which are approved by the U.S. Food and Drug Administration, can integrate into practice software, and are based on VideaHealth’s dataset of more than 100 million data points.

This new partnership was done to help clinicians provide better care, according to Chief Clinical Officer at 42 North Dental, Michael Scialabba, DDS.

“When I evaluate partners for 42 North Dental I’m looking for cutting edge leaders that provide a new benefit to patients. We knew partnering with VideaHealth’s dental AI solution would bring the power of AI to dentistry and give our dentists a powerful tool to provide more accurate diagnoses than ever before,” Dr Scialabba said in the press release. “In turn, this helps our dentists provide the highest-quality dental care to patients through a combination of traditional dentistry and advanced digital aids like VideaHealth dental AI.”

VideaHealth will be deployed in several 42 North Dental-supported practices.
